Approachable and friendly barely cracks the top 5 as far as being an effective leader.  Unless you’re managing a bunch of teenager girls.  

Approachable, yes. You're people should never be afraid to approach you with concerns, suggestions, insight, etc. that might let you make better informed decisions. It also makes you accessible in case a subordinate has a personal issue to discuss. You should always at least be available to at least hear folks' problems. Of course, there has to be a balance.

Friendly? There I agree with you. A good leader has to be personable and at least to a degree relatable to his/her subordinates. Being too friendly either gives folks the impression you're a pushover, or gets you in trouble via fraternization. Again, it's always been a delicate balance, throughout my career as a leader at least.
